Abstract
1305178 Sintered piston ring GOETZEWERKE FRIEDRICH GOETZE AG 2 June 1971 [20 June 1970] 18600/71 Heading C7D [Also in Division F2] A sintered piston ring for I. C. engines comprises at least two radially adjacent sintered metal layers the inner layer 2 cosisting of Fe or steel and the outer 3 of Ta or Mo or a metallic material with similar wear and heat-resistant properties. The outer layer may be 1/3 the thickness of the ring and an intermediate sintered layer 4 of Fe-Mo may be used to bond the two layers together. The piston ring is formed by pressing and sintering the powder layers together.
